The TRIAD Steering Committee consists of representatives from each of the six Translational Research Centers (TRCs), including physicians, scientists, researchers, and administrative personnel. The committee members include Principal Investigators, Co-Principal Investigators (some sites have both), Projector Coordinators and Co-Investigators.
Additional committee representatives are from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), National Institute of Diabetes and Digestive and Kidney Diseases (NIDDK) and Veterans Health Administration's TRIAD-VA.
The Steering Committee has the overall responsibility for the strategic planning of the project. The committee makes important decisions regarding the operation, performance and progress of the study. Decisions are made through a formal voting process. Each TRC is allowed one vote, which is cast by the Principal Investigator of the TRC.
